What are seasons?
Seasons are limited-time events that tell the story of Dissidia Duellum. You can earn Season Points by participating in battles while the season is active, and the more Season Points you earn, the more rewards you'll unlock.
You start with A new world tutorial season, which starts when you create your account and ends when all season rewards have been earned. If you choose to purchase the season pass, you will receive additional rewards per season.
You will always be able to see the story events, and these are not locked behind season passes.
Next season is The Fight Rages On, the prologuewhich begins after you complete the tutorial season and will last until April 28, 2026, at 03:59 UTC.

What does season pass unlock?
The first season ticket costs 90 (paid) MogPay points. If you buy a season ticket, you will receive the following benefits until the end of the current season:
-
Opens the Season Pass track in season rewards.
-
Opens the Season Pass track in event rewards (such as Ability Draw Tickets, Growth Eggs, Character Tickets and MogPay Points).
-
Opens the Season Pass lane in login bonuses (like Ability Draw Tickets).
-
You get twice as many growth eggs from ability draws.
-
Increases sealed crystal slots from three to six.
-
Increases the number of capacity set slots from one to three.
-
Allows you to skip the video ad for the five free draws once every eight hours.
You can also choose to purchase a Boost Pass, which triples the season points you earn from combat. The first one (for three days) is free, so make sure you take advantage of it!
After that, you can buy a 3-day Boost Pass for 480 (paid) MogPay Coins or 28 days for 1,980 (paid) MogPay Coins.
Are season tickets worth it?
If you play Dissidia Duellum Final Fantasy a lot, the season pass will probably be worth investing inas well as the extra rewards, the double growth eggs will allow you to improve your characters faster, while the extra slots allow you to have more sets ready to go at any time.
If you're a casual gamer, it's probably not worth investing inbecause you will still get tons of rewards without putting over real money.
Rewards for a new world tutorial season
You earn Season Points by participating in battles, and When you reach certain Season Points milestones, you unlock rewards. Depending on whether you have the season pass or not, you will earn additional rewards.
